Twist Magic's Sandown success sets Champion Chase puzzle for punters

• Twist Magic 10-1 to dethrone Master Minded at Cheltenham • Joncol is aimed high after big-race win at Punchestown Twist Magic was today reported to be in "A1" condition by Paul Nicholls following the seven-year-old's devastating performance in yesterday's Tingle Creek Chase at Sandown Park. Tingle Creek

BetInternet.com are the title sponsor at the ‘Tingle Creek’ meeting to be held at Sandown Park racecourse on Friday 4 and Saturday 5 December 2009. Manyriverstocross Ballymore Novices’ Hurdle Favourite

Alan King's Manyriverstocross ran out an impressive winner of the Grade 2 Novice Hurdle at Sandown Park earlier today and was cut from 20s to 12/1 jt favourite by Stan James for next year's Ballymore Novices' Hurdle. http://short.ie/khck8j
